Output f95ea5e6471888280e933fa4a828e2241e4c7f408a12ca37ac4dd0f229550a89: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 d1d3904db321d9b4715f2f790ec83cdc2819a131e2bbdf8ca59529e83d688238
address
tb1q68feqndny8vmgu2l9ausajpums5pngf3u2aalr99j557s0tgsguqqhlep7
transaction
f95ea5e6471888280e933fa4a828e2241e4c7f408a12ca37ac4dd0f229550a89
confirmations
5659
spent
true